微波辅助Fe-H2O2联合处理罗丹明B废水

摘    要:对微波辅助Fe-H2O2联合处理罗丹明B废水进行了研究,分别考察了废水pH、H2O2加入量、铁粉加入量、初始罗丹明B质量浓度以及反应时间等因素对罗丹明B去除率的影响。实验结果表明,对于100mg/L的罗丹明B废水,当加入50mg/L铁粉、10.0mL/LH2O2,反应12min后,罗丹明B去除率达到98.7%,并且拓宽了反应的pH范围。

Treatment of Rhodamine B Wastewater by Microwave-assisted Fe-H2O2 Combined Process

Abstract:Rhodamine B Wastewater was treated by microwave-assisted Fe-H2O2 combined process. The factors affecting the removal rate of rhodamine B were investigated. When the rhodamine B mass concentration is 100 mg/L,the iron powder dosage is 50 mg/L,the H2O2 dosage is 10.0 mL/L and the reaction time is 12 min,the removal rate of rhodamine B is 98.7%,meanwhile,the range of the reaction pH is enlarged
